Analysis

In 2020, elderly literacy rate, population 65+ years, male in Indonesia stood at 86.4%. That is the highest value across all 13 years on record.

Compared with earlier readings it is up 2.1% on the previous year and up 16.1% over ten years.

Over the whole period, elderly literacy rate, population 65+ years, male in Indonesia peaked at 86.4% in 2020 and was at its lowest, 44.9%, in 1980.

That places Indonesia 36th out of 87 countries with data for 2020, putting it in the middle of the range.

The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 13 years of available data.

Elderly literacy rate, population 65+ years, male in Indonesia, year by year

Annual values for Elderly literacy rate, population 65+ years, male (%) in Indonesia, 1980 to 2020.
Year % Change
1980 44.9%
1990 51.0% +13.7%
2004 68.7% +34.5%
2006 84.7% +23.3%
2008 74.6% -11.9%
2009 77.7% +4.2%
2010 74.4% -4.3%
2011 79.3% +6.5%
2014 76.8% -3.1%
2015 81.8% +6.4%
2016 82.0% +0.2%
2018 84.6% +3.2%
2020 86.4% +2.1%
